#0c3428 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0c3428 is composed of 4.7% red, 20.4%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.1% yellow and 79.6% black. It has a hue angle of 162 degrees, a saturation of 62.5% and a lightness of 12.5%. #0c3428 color hex could be obtained by blending #186850 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#0c3428

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010403 is the darkest color, while #f3fcfa is the lightest one.
